Output 596c7e31ee79f401dd6089b520db4446b5ecc6d87a30362de672a9ccc6fbccd7:0

value
28036
script pubkey
OP_HASH160 OP_PUSHBYTES_20 8efddccf33baeb4d9dd5a851f7745154a9a71779 OP_EQUAL
address
3Ej5zTkF2XzSsDgdVKEd8QgumnCxd9RozB
transaction
596c7e31ee79f401dd6089b520db4446b5ecc6d87a30362de672a9ccc6fbccd7
spent
true